Actor Prakash Raj has rang in the new year in the right tone. In a midnight new year announcement, Prakash Raj has declared that he would be contesting in the 2019 parliament elections as an independent candidate. "Happy New Year to everyone..a new beginning .. more responsibility.. with UR support I will be contesting in the coming parliament elections as an INDEPENDENT CANDIDATE. Details of the constituency soon. Ab ki baar Janatha ki SARKAR #citizensvoice #justasking in parliament too.. (sic)," Raj tweeted as the nation welcomed new year. 

Twitterati has welcomed Raj's decision as congratulatory messages poured in. 

The actor's official political entry was long coming. Raj has been a vocal critic of divisive politics and Modi government. In fact, the gruesome murder of his friend Gauri Lankesh made him a more outspoken critic against the current ruling dispensation. He was not shy of making politically aggravated statements, including against the prime minister. 

Prakash Raj had also actively campaigned during the Karnataka elections of 2018 and started trending questions under the hashtag 'just asking' (#justasking). Raj's foray into politics comes close on heels to that of other prominent south Indian actors such as Rajinikanth and Kamal Haasan.
